Juelz Santana talks Diplomats reunion and New Album

What may have been more surprising than The Diplomats breaking up was likely their reunion. When the crew split, Cam'ron tried, several times, to reconcile. Each time he reached out, Jim Jones refused to hear it. In 2009, Cam'ron made his official comeback and Jim Jones wanted to reunite.

Cam'ron, at this point, was done with the feud and focused on his business ventures. Before the end of 2009, Cam'ron and Jim Jones reunited and Diplomat Records was back. By 2010, the members were completing their obligations to land an exclusive distribution deal.

Diplomat Records, including all the Dipset members, landed with Interscope Records. Irv Gotti later revealed he helped the crew land this deal. For over a year, The Diplomats have been signed to Interscope Records. For over two years, they have been reunited. With all this, fans have remained patiently waiting on their Diplomatic Immunity 3.

Juelz Santana recently discussed this, saying all the individual members are currently working on new solo albums. However, they do not want to rush their group project. They have started working on the new album, but they are not going to force things on the new album.

Jim Jones pays $280 Driving Fine

Earlier this year, Jim Jones was caught driving without a license in the Soho section of Manhattan. Last week, Jim Jones pled guilty to the charges.

Jim Jones recently went to court to handle the charges. For driving with a suspended license, he was forced to pay $200. In addition to paying the fine, he had to pay $80 in court fees.

On March 30, 2011, Jim Jones was pulled over for driving his Bentley in a bus lane. The police officers stopped him and searched him. They then discovered his license was suspended.

Jim Jones speaks on Diplomat reunion album

Last year, Cam'ron and Jim Jones ended their feud of three years. When the former partners reunited, the team did, too. During their feud, the original members of the Diplomats sided with Jim Jones. On the other hand, Cam'ron had to start another crew.

For over a year, the Diplomats have been back together. The new members have also fit in very well with each other. Interscope Records had noticed the Diplomats and they signed them to their label. Dr. Dre and Eminem will be workin with them.

Despite having a new label deal with Interscope Records, Dr. Dre and Eminem ready to produce records, and significant buzz, no official album has come from the Diplomats. Jim Jones, the capo of Diplomat Records explained the delays. While Diplomat Records and their group, the Diplomats, have signed the new deal with Interscope Records, many of the individual artists have not. However, all of them want to make the move over to Interscope Records.

Once all of the artists are out of their deals, with their various labels, they will sign to Diplomat/Interscope and will begin putting the new Diplomats album together.

DJ Khaled speaks on Unity in Hip Hop

DJ Khaled is known for bringing several artists together on the same track. In 2007, DJ Khaled was involved in a minor feud with Young Buck. At the time, Buck was still in good graces with 50 Cent. When he tried to diss DJ Khaled, Khaled said he was about unity instead of beef.

Throughout his career, DJ Khaled has tried to stop beefs from happening. In 2008, he helped end the "cold war" between his partner, Fat Joe, and Jay-Z. With Khaled's help, the two rappers took the stage together. However, not all of Khaled's efforts have been successful.

Recently, Lil Wayne, a frequent Khaled collaborator, decided to diss Jay-Z. Rick Ross and Young Jeezy re-ignited their feud after DJ Khaled promised it had ended. Just yesterday, Jim Jones, a frequent collaborator of Lil Wayne's, decided to diss him. Still, DJ Khaled is focused on mending fences in the game.

At the 2011 BMI Awards, DJ Khaled said it was very important for artists to stick together. Khaled said unity is what helps artists last longer in the game. Aside from lasting longer, it also brings a positive message to the overall community. At the end of the day, DJ Khaled said entertainers should remember there are people from all walks of life who look up to them.

Jim Jones disses Lil Wayne, calls him out on Gang Affiliation

Last night, Lil Wayne closed out the 2011 MTV Video Music Awards and fans took notice. Lil Wayne's outfit attracted more attention than his performance. Wearing spandex pants, Wayne performed "How to Love" and "John (If I Die Today)."

For years, Jim Jones has been a strong Lil Wayne supporter. The two rappers have made several songs together. Jones had almost recruited the Young Money CEO in his feud against Jay-Z. Since Weezy has called Jay-Z out, many would think Jim Jones would be reaching out.

This morning, Jim Jones did reach out, but not as expected. Through his Twitter account, Jim Jones said "real men don't wear spandex." It seems as if he was going after Lil Wayne. Jones went on to say it is funny how entertainers get rich and begin claiming Blood gang.

Without saying names, Jim Jones called out his old friend and former collaborator, Lil Wayne.
